Owens Corning Completes Acquisition of WearDeck®

Owens Corning (NYSE: OC) announced that it has completed the acquisition of WearDeck®, a premium composite decking and structural lumber manufacturer based in Ocala, Florida.

“As we begin integrating WearDeck into Owens Corning, I’m excited about the opportunities in front of us,” said Composites President Marcio Sandri. “WearDeck solutions will advance our growth strategy and help pivot our Composites business to focus on high-value material solutions within the building and construction space.”

Owens Corning expects to significantly grow this business in the coming years and contribute to the company’s target of achieving $10 billion in revenue by 2024. Owens Corning estimates the North American decking market to be more than $7 billion and to grow at about 5% per year. Composite decking products capture over 30% of the market, a share that is expected to increase in the coming years.

WearDeck products offer a long-lasting, strong, and durable solution for weather-resistant decking and structural lumber, used for both commercial and residential applications. Using proprietary technology and processes, WearDeck products are manufactured from high-density polyethylene (HDPE) leveraging Owens Corning’s glass fiber technology, delivering a high-performance product that is stronger than most other decking options.
